This is the new RapidWeaver theme, Imagine, from Vitor at Weaverthemes.com. Once more, Vitor has outdone himself with this beautiful, stylish theme.

Notice the clever way that extra content is revealed and displayed at the top of the page. Clicking on your text or a “+” graphic included in the theme slowly reveals the content hidden below.

I’ve created a simple BannerZest banner for inclusion in this demo. I started with one of the theme’s stock images and added some text to create new images. I then added them all to BannerZest, published my project and added the code to my RW project.
